Business Entities
in Ajman Mainland
When setting up in Ajman Mainland, you can choose from several legal structures to fit your business needs.
- Limited Liability Company (LLC): The most popular choice for commercial and professional activities. It offers a clear legal framework and provides protection for personal assets.
- Branch Office: Ideal for a foreign parent company that wants to establish a physical presence in Ajman to conduct business.
- Representative Office: This is a non-trading entity used by foreign companies to promote their products or services and conduct market research.
- Professional Company/Civil Company: For professionals like consultants, doctors, or engineers, this structure allows for 100% foreign ownership, with the appointment of a local service agent.
Types of Business Licenses
The Ajman Department of Economic Development (DED) issues several types of licenses to authorize your business activities:
- Trading License: Required for any company involved in general or specialized trading, including the import, export, and sale of goods.
- Professional License: Issued to service-oriented businesses and professionals, such as consultants, artisans, and skilled laborers. This is the most common license for businesses seeking 100% foreign ownership.
- Industrial License: Mandatory for businesses engaged in manufacturing, production, or fabrication. This license requires additional approvals from relevant authorities depending on the industry.
- E-commerce License: Specifically for businesses operating online, including electronic trading and providing technical support for e-commerce platforms.
The Registration Process
The process of registering a company in Ajman Mainland is streamlined to make it as easy as possible. While we handle the specifics, here is an overview of the key steps:
- Select Your Business Activity: Define your business type and choose from the list of activities permitted by the Ajman DED.
- Choose a Trade Name: Propose a unique name for your business that complies with UAE naming conventions.
- Apply for Initial Approval: Submit your application and required documents to the Ajman DED to get initial approval and reserve your trade name.
- Prepare Legal Documents: Draft and get the Memorandum of Association (MOA) or Local Service Agent (LSA) agreement signed.
- Secure a Business Location: Find and obtain a lease contract for your office or commercial space.
- Obtain External Approvals: Depending on your business, you may need additional approvals from government bodies like the municipality or civil defense.
- Finalize and Get Your License: After submitting all necessary documents and paying the required fees, the DED will issue your official business license, allowing you to begin operations.
